Week 5 Team Assignment Notes
Section I: Change Management Plan

• Identify the current process or approach used to gain customer information and data.
The current process is left up to individual members of the sales team, there are a total of 12+ members
• Identify the current formal and informal power structures in the organization. How might the power and political structure of the organization affect employee behavior in relation to gaining customer information and data?
Formal power structure: Riordan’s formal organizational chart that lists rank, relationship, job duty and lines of authority.
Informal power structure: Riordan employees have the ability to lead, direct, or achieve without an official title such as (manager, leader, etc..)
The formal structure would affect it by providing a structure for the flow of information and ideas, would make communication easier because you know who to go through and contact. Informal would allow employees the ability to assist in achieving the goal of one customer management system.
• Identify the most appropriate and effective organizational structures for Riordan Manufacturing that will help them accomplish their planned changes.
Organizational structures that will be helpful for Riordan would be; using a flow of information structure to facilitate lines of communication regarding the proposed customer management system. A division of work structure to divide up the work for the employees. A control over resources structure, so someone or a group is controlling the amount and use of resources.
• What are the potential effects of this selected structure on employee behavior?
Some potential effects of the selected structures would be; organization, great delegation, and a clear objective.

    The formal power structure within the organization is a legitimate power structure with a defined organizational chart that distributes power according to those positions. The informal power structure within the organization is the sales representatives. This group of individuals has developed strong relationships with the customers who have developed expert power pertaining to the customer information. The sales representatives become very protective of that customer relationship and the political power is that they will protect that personal information. For example, the sales rep may have personal cell phone numbers that they will not provide with the customer information to protect the relationship with that customer.…
